Seite 1 von 1

[BUG 4.9.9] CMS_DATE

Verfasst: Mi 9. Mär 2016, 08:48
von samse
Hi Zusammen

Habe in der Contenido Version 4.9.9 einen Bug zum CMS_DATE gefunden, der den Monat März nicht richtig anzeigen lässt.
Mir wurde das im Backend und dann auch im Frontend angezeigt:
Fehlerbild
Fehlerbild
Bildschirmfoto 2016-03-09 um 08.41.47.png (7.6 KiB) 2597 mal betrachtet
Nun habe ich mir die Datei class.content.type.date.php im Verzeichnis contenido/classes/content_types angeschaut und gesehen, dass dort auf den Zeilen 272 - 287 Codeduplikation herrscht.

Code: Alles auswählen

// strftime returns a string in an encoding that is specified by the locale
        // use iconv extension to get the content encoding of string
        // use mbstring extension to convert encoding to contenido's target encoding
        if (extension_loaded('iconv') && extension_loaded('mbstring')) {
            $result = mb_convert_encoding($result, cRegistry::getEncoding(), iconv_get_encoding('output_encoding'));
            $result = conHtmlentities($result);
        }

        
        // strftime returns a string in an encoding that is specified by the locale
        // use iconv extension to get the content encoding of string
        // use mbstring extension to convert encoding to contenido's target encoding
        if (extension_loaded('iconv') && extension_loaded('mbstring')) {
            $result = mb_convert_encoding($result, cRegistry::getEncoding(), iconv_get_encoding('output_encoding'));
            $result = conHtmlentities($result);
        }
Ich habe einfach die Duplikation des Codes auskommentiert und dann wurde der Monat März richtig angezeigt.

Könnte man dies für die Version 4.9.10 so bearbeiten?

Danke und Grüsse
Samse

Re: [BUG 4.9.9] CMS_DATE

Verfasst: Do 30. Jun 2016, 10:24
von frederic.schneider_4fb
Der Fehler ist in der nächsten Version behoben